How they compare
South Sudan currently reports 0.4918 units per person against 0.4917 units per person in Tajikistan, a difference of 0.0001 units per person.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 66 shared years of data; in 1960 it was South Sudan ahead.
South Sudan ranks 147th and Tajikistan ranks 149th of 216 countries.
Across the 7 decades both report, South Sudan averaged higher in 4 and Tajikistan in 3.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| South Sudan | Tajikistan |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 0.4925 units per person | 0.4916 units per person | 0.001 units per person | South Sudan |
| 1970s | 0.484 units per person | 0.4954 units per person | 0.0114 units per person | Tajikistan |
| 1980s | 0.4888 units per person | 0.4943 units per person | 0.0055 units per person | Tajikistan |
| 1990s | 0.4857 units per person | 0.4861 units per person | 0.0004 units per person | Tajikistan |
| 2000s | 0.4902 units per person | 0.4812 units per person | 0.009 units per person | South Sudan |
| 2010s | 0.4939 units per person | 0.4869 units per person | 0.007 units per person | South Sudan |
| 2020s | 0.4919 units per person | 0.4908 units per person | 0.0011 units per person | South Sudan |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
